New Delhi: A coach of an EMU (Electric Multiple Unit) train derailed near Shivaji Bridge in the capital on Thursday afternoon, said the officials said. The incident took place around 4.10 pm, while the train was from Ghaziabad to Nizamuddin railway station. There is no casualties or injuries.A senior police officer said, “A train coach derailed, however, no person has any injury or property damage. Police personnel, RPF staff and railway officials are present on the site.” Railway officials confirmed that the site was currently undergoing restoration work to resume normal operations. After the passenger train derails, workers can be seen on the site that completes the restoration work.The official said, “The remaining coaches have been removed from there. Only the derailed coaches are still on the site. Railway engineers are working to solve the issue.”
